Visitor Policy — Contractor First Week

Contractors engaged on the Wrenfold refit are treated as visitors for their first five working days at Calder Mews. Facilities staff should verify each contractor against the daily list from the project office, issue a yellow lanyard, and escort them to the second-floor workspace. Tools must be logged in and out at the desk. Contractors may not hold the main door for others. For the loading-bay entrance, give them the code below.

turnstile pass: bdg-YEOZLM-79341408

☐ Offline mode — Fernpath survey app, plugin compatibility pass. Plugin authors: make sure your widgets tolerate a null network context and queue writes through the local store, not direct API calls. Anything hitting the wire directly will just drop data in the field. Test against the sandbox build whose token is pasted below.

pipeline stamp: htk4_66df

Ticket #SPLIT-backlog: Vault locked out, blocking plugin cert issuance

Hey plugin folks — heads up that the Bramblefork vault holding the signing material for Splitwise-style experiment assignment (the Cinderquill service) got itself locked after too many bad attempts. Until it's reopened, new plugin manifests can't be countersigned, so assignment overrides from third-party plugins will no-op. We've confirmed with the Cinderquill team that the emergency unlock path works. To unlock it yourself, use the recovery passphrase printed below:

strongbox words: praix-olimir

Handover Note — Insurance Renewal

For the incoming director: the fleet policy with Caldwell Assurance renews on 1 March. Broker has flagged a likely 6% uplift; claims history is clean apart from the Thornbury incident, now settled. Renewal papers are in the shared file. One commercial consideration affects how we approach the renewal, set out confidentially below.

internal memo for kahif-hawip: Headcount on the Quenix team goes from 3 to 140 by the end of January. Gross margin on Quenix came in at 5 percent against a plan of 5 percent.